Andrea Trufini
In-depth power optimization of Advanced Arm CPU.
Rel. Luciano Lavagno. Politecnico di Torino, Corso di laurea magistrale in Ingegneria Elettronica (Electronic Engineering), 2021
Abstract
The technology revolution of the last decades has been conducted by the introduction and evolution of Integrated Circuit (IC) which allowed the realization of the hi-tech devices today used all over the world. Starting from the 60s the IC technology has gone from the Small Scale Integration (SSI), which consists in the integration of few transistors, to the Super Large Scale Integration (SLSI) based on the use of billions of transistors through a few nanometers CMOS process. The increase of the number of transistors correlated by the decrease of the technology process dimensions has gone through the evolution in tandem with the increasing complexity of IC, going from very simple logic circuits to high-complexity System On a Chip (SoC).
The modern CPUs undergo a physical implementation process for the translation of a RTL design into a physical layout usable by the silicon foundries
